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ai) by train, with one change

No train runs the whole way from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ai). Changing at Vadakara (Badagara) takes 16 hr 33 min, and the quickest pairing is 16707 then 12602.

1 change · 582 km apart · fastest 16 hr 33 min · Thu, Fri

Is there a direct train from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ai)?
No. No single train runs from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ai). The journey takes one change, at Vadakara (Badagara), and the fastest combination takes 16 hr 33 min.
What is the fastest way from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ai) by train?
16707 MAJN TEN EXPRESS departs Mangalore Jn at 13:00 and reaches Vadakara (Badagara) at 15:42. 12602 MAQ CHENNAI MAIL then departs at 16:45 and arrives Perambur (Chennai) at 05:33. Total 16 hr 33 min, with 1 hr 3 min to change.
Where do you change trains between Mangalore Jn and Perambur (Chennai)?
Vadakara (Badagara) (BDJ) is the interchange on the fastest route, with 1 hr 3 min between the arriving and departing trains.
Which days can you travel from Mangalore Jn to Perambur (Chennai)?
Connections are available on Thursday and Friday.
